| no partners | | This hike was a short hike to finish up a portion of the Arizona Trail I had not finished on previous hikes. The trail is actually the Sandy Seep Trail which is one of a maze of trails just east of Mount Eldon. This trail is part of the equestrian bypass of the Arizona Trail #32 from Hwy 89A to Little Eldon Trail. Trail is in good condition with no issues. On this hike I started at the Sandy Seep Trail Head and continued to the Little Eldon Trail where I turned around and headed back to the start point and continued on past the start point and went to Hwy 89A where I turned around again. Have to make sure I walk the whole Arizona Trail. Doing the hike in round trip segments has the benefit of seeing Arizona in both direction and when your done having hiked the trail north to south and south to north. |
